Text

(a)Powers and Duties. A mortgagee placed in possession of the real estate pursuant to Section 15-1701 or Section 15-1702 shall have:
(1)such power and authority with respect to the real estate and other property subject to the mortgage, including the right to receive the rents, issues and profits thereof, as may have been conferred upon the mortgagee by the terms of the mortgage or other written instrument authorizing the taking of possession;
(2)all other rights and privileges of a mortgagee in possession under law not inconsistent herewith; and (3) the same powers, duties and liabilities as a receiver appointed for the real estate in accordance with this Article.
